Hi, I relative gave me their old broken WiiU and said that I could keep it if I got it working. It is a Zelda Windwaker special edition so I wanted to give it a try. The gamepad connects and works OK, but the console is stuck on the WiiU logo screen. I managed to get UDPIH working, but without proper video output (the video is stuck at the WiiU logo), and I blindly navigated through the menus to get the syslogs. Here's the output:

00:00:08:403: mmc_core card err: idx=3, lba=55396352, blks=1024, xfer=0x1, ret=0x00200b40
00:00:08:440: mmc_core card err: idx=3, lba=55396352, blks=1024, xfer=0x1, ret=0x00200b40
00:00:08:440: mdblk: err=-131099, mid=0x90, prv=0x5c, pnm=[HYNIX ]
00:00:08:459: FSA: ### MEDIA ERROR ###, dev:mlc01, err:-2228230, cmd:11, path:(null)
00:00:08:459: failed to read file /vol/storage_mlc01/sys/title/0005001b/10042400/content/CafeStd.ttf, err -196673
00;00;08;339: ***LoadShared - WaitLoadComplete(0,2442464) failed with error -196673 on file "CafeStd.ttf".

The WiiU is modified, but my relative said they mistakenly connected to the internet and it auto-updated on top of the modification. Does this error mean the MMC is dying or the updated screwed the files?
